POSSIBLE STRUCTURE - S + CONTEXT - S
After entering the biggest room (with the slidy floor) and collectively warming up ( both ourselves, the room and the energy - ies). I will share a series of different movement scores that support, inspire, form and inform how I move and/ or how I relate to my ( yours - our) body - (ies) in movement. These scores will specifically relate to my current obsessions and research into trios, threes, triangular constellations and the three sisters companionship planting method - with the desire to explore the possibilities of these as structures and advocates of support, symbiotic growth and sustainable companionship.
